Course Description

Overview

Learn to solve various types of first order differential equations in this 30-minute tutorial. Explore integrating factors for linear equations, exact equations, initial value problems, linear models, Bernoulli differential equations, and homogeneous substitutions. Gain practical skills in applying these techniques to solve complex mathematical problems and enhance your understanding of differential equations.

Syllabus

ODE :: y' - x/(x+1)y = x :: Integrating Factor for Linear Equations.
Exact Equations :: (1-3/y + x) dy/dx +y = 3/x-1.
Exact Differential Equation IVP:: ((y^3-t^2)/y^5)dy/dt = -t/(2y^4).
Linear Models:: Applications of Linear ODEs.
Bernoulli DIfferential Equation || xy' -(1+x)y = xy^2.
(x^2+2y^2) dx/dy = xy || Homogeneous Substitution.
